Can I get an abortion if I have an IUD (intrauterine device) in place?
It is possible to have an abortion if you have an IUD in place, but the IUD will typically need to be removed before the abortion procedure. Your healthcare provider will assess your situation and discuss your options for IUD removal and abortion timing.
In some cases, the IUD may have contributed to the pregnancy complication, such as an ectopic pregnancy. If this is the case, your healthcare provider will create a plan to address the issue and ensure your safety.
After the abortion, you can discuss with your healthcare provider whether to have a new IUD inserted or explore other birth control options.
